reprogram or block function keys

I would like to know if there is a way to either reprogram or block some of the function keys in the POS screen. I have had many complaints about hitting the F1 key in the middle of a sale. Even better yet is turning off the printer when trying some other function key stroke and not realizing it till after the sale and there is no print out.

To set up a security level in the POS program

  1. On the transaction screen, click on the blank field located to the left of the F7: Set Customer function key. You should see the Security Mode icon displayed both on the field that was just clicked and at the top of the transaction screen.

  1. Select the window whose security controls you want to define. For this example, press F2 to display the Items window.

  2. Press Ctrl-S. Each control will be highlighted in either a blue (control currently as no access restrictions) or red (control currently has some type of access restriction) color. If you move the cursor over the controls, Store Operations highlights the selected control in yellow.

  1. If you do not want certain cashiers to be able to delete an item at the point-of-sale, you could restrict access to the Delete button. To do this, click on the Delete button. You will see the Security window.

  2. In the Access Rights table, position the cursor on the applicable security level and either select or clear the Disable Change option for the applicable security level. If you select (check) the option, the cashier assigned to this security level will not be able to delete an item.

  1. Click OK.

  2. On the Items window, you can set the security access for the applicable controls.

  1. When you finish, press Ctrl-S. You can then display another window and press Ctrl-S again to assign the security access privileges. Repeatedly pressing Ctrl-S enables you to switch from assigning security control behaviors to displaying other windows.

  2. After you set up your security structure, click on the Security Mode icon located on the bottom left corner of the transaction screen to exit security mode.
